Electrician

mmm Code:
Trainees learn to handle domestic and industrial electrical circuits, operate electrical tools, read wiring diagrams, and follow proper safety rules.

The course covers important topics such as house wiring, motor winding, transformers, earthing systems, circuit breakers, and electrical machinery.

Fitter

Trainees learn to work with various tools and equipment to shape, fit, and assemble metal parts with accuracy.

Key learning areas:
• Filling, drilling, grinding, sawing and chipping
• Fitting and assembling mechanical components.

Health Sanitary Inspector (HSI)

Trainees learn how to inspect and maintain sanitary conditions in public places, hospitals, industries, schools, hotels, and communities.

The course includes practical training in water testing, food safety, waste management, sewage treatment, vector control (like mosquitos/flies), first aid, environmental health, and public awareness programs.
